More Than a Fragrance
Throughout history, aromatic botanicals have been treasured far beyond their beautiful scent.
Ancient civilisations burned frankincense and myrrh during ceremonies. Rose petals were scattered in baths and celebrations. Sandalwood was valued for its warm, comforting aroma. Blue lotus appeared in art, stories and traditions that celebrated beauty and stillness.
Across cultures and generations, fragrance has been used to mark meaningful moments.

Scent and Memory
Have you ever caught a familiar fragrance and instantly remembered someone you love?
Or found yourself transported back to a holiday, a childhood garden or a special celebration?
Our sense of smell is deeply connected to memory and emotion.
That's why fragrance has the remarkable ability to become part of our life's story.

Ingredient Spotlight
Frankincense
It is one of my most used oils in day to day life, and did you know, I loved it so much I named my business after it! I can't talk enough about how amazing this oil is!
Frankincense has been treasured for thousands of years for its beautifully resinous aroma and timeless presence in perfumery.
Its scent is warm, softly citrusy and grounding, making it one of my favourite ingredients for creating fragrances that invite a sense of calm and stillness.
In botanical perfumery, frankincense adds elegance and depth while gently supporting the other ingredients around it.
It's a reminder that some of nature's most beautiful aromas have been cherished across generations.
Did You Know?
Your sense of smell is the only one of your five senses that connects directly to the parts of the brain responsible for emotion and memory. That's why a single fragrance can instantly transport you back to a specific place or moment in your life.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is a perfume ritual?
A perfume ritual is the intentional practice of applying fragrance with presence and purpose, transforming a simple daily habit into a mindful moment of self-care.
Why should I apply perfume to my pulse points?
Pulse points naturally radiate warmth, helping the fragrance unfold gradually throughout the day.
Can perfume become part of a wellness routine?
While perfume isn't a wellness product, many people enjoy incorporating fragrance into mindful routines because scent is closely connected to memory, emotion and everyday moments of reflection.
Is there a right time to wear perfume?
There are no rules. Some people apply fragrance each morning to begin their day with intention, while others enjoy wearing perfume in the evening as part of a relaxing wind-down ritual.
